pub struct SpanWithinQuery { /* private fields */ }
Expand description
Returns matches which are enclosed inside another span query. The span within query maps to
Lucene SpanWithinQuery
.
The big
and little
clauses can be any span type query. Matching spans from little
that
are enclosed within big
are returned.
https://www.elastic.co/guide/en/elasticsearch/reference/current/query-dsl-span-within-query.html
Implementations§
Source§impl SpanWithinQuery
impl SpanWithinQuery
pub fn serialize<__S>(
__self: &SpanWithinQuery,
__serializer: __S,
) -> Result<__S::Ok, __S::Error>where
__S: Serializer,
Trait Implementations§
Source§impl Clone for SpanWithinQuery
impl Clone for SpanWithinQuery
Source§fn clone(&self) -> SpanWithinQuery
fn clone(&self) -> SpanWithinQuery
Returns a copy of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Debug for SpanWithinQuery
impl Debug for SpanWithinQuery
Source§impl From<SpanWithinQuery> for Option<Query>
impl From<SpanWithinQuery> for Option<Query>
Source§fn from(q: SpanWithinQuery) -> Self
fn from(q: SpanWithinQuery) -> Self
Converts to this type from the input type.
Source§impl From<SpanWithinQuery> for Option<SpanQuery>
impl From<SpanWithinQuery> for Option<SpanQuery>
Source§fn from(q: SpanWithinQuery) -> Self
fn from(q: SpanWithinQuery) -> Self
Converts to this type from the input type.
Source§impl From<SpanWithinQuery> for Query
impl From<SpanWithinQuery> for Query
Source§fn from(q: SpanWithinQuery) -> Self
fn from(q: SpanWithinQuery) -> Self
Converts to this type from the input type.
Source§impl From<SpanWithinQuery> for SpanQuery
impl From<SpanWithinQuery> for SpanQuery
Source§fn from(q: SpanWithinQuery) -> Self
fn from(q: SpanWithinQuery) -> Self
Converts to this type from the input type.
Source§impl IntoIterator for SpanWithinQuery
impl IntoIterator for SpanWithinQuery
Source§impl PartialEq<Query> for SpanWithinQuery
impl PartialEq<Query> for SpanWithinQuery
Source§impl PartialEq<SpanQuery> for SpanWithinQuery
impl PartialEq<SpanQuery> for SpanWithinQuery
Source§impl PartialEq<SpanWithinQuery> for Query
impl PartialEq<SpanWithinQuery> for Query
Source§impl PartialEq<SpanWithinQuery> for SpanQuery
impl PartialEq<SpanWithinQuery> for SpanQuery
Source§impl PartialEq for SpanWithinQuery
impl PartialEq for SpanWithinQuery
Source§impl Serialize for SpanWithinQuery
impl Serialize for SpanWithinQuery
impl StructuralPartialEq for SpanWithinQuery
Auto Trait Implementations§
impl Freeze for SpanWithinQuery
impl RefUnwindSafe for SpanWithinQuery
impl Send for SpanWithinQuery
impl Sync for SpanWithinQuery
impl Unpin for SpanWithinQuery
impl UnwindSafe for SpanWithinQuery
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more